Auburn Completes 2017 Non-Conference Football Schedule

Photo: Christopher Hanewinckel-USA TODAY Sports

The Auburn Tigers have completed their 2017 non-conference football schedule, which includes games vs. Georgia Southern and at Clemson.

Auburn will open the 2017 season at home on Sept. 2 against the Georgia Southern Eagles. The game, which was officially announced on Monday, will be the second meeting between the two schools. Auburn won the first matchup 32-17 back in 1991.

The Tigers then hit the road for a big game at “Death Valley” against the Clemson Tigers on Sept. 9. The game is the second of a home-and-home series that begins in 2016 at Auburn’s Jordan-Hare Stadium.

Auburn and Clemson first met in 1899 and have played a total of 49 times on the gridiron. Auburn leads the overall series 34-13-2, but Clemson has taken two straight, including the 2012 meeting in the Chick-fil-A Kickoff Game in Atlanta.

On Sept. 16, 2017, Auburn hosts the Mercer Bears, a member of the Football Championship Subdivision (FCS). The Bears reinstated their football program in 2013 and have gone 16-8 since then.

Auburn’s final non-conference game of the 2017 season is a home tilt against the ULM Warhawks. That game was confirmed to AL.com via an administrator at Auburn. The Tigers have faced the Warhawks nine times on the gridiron and won each contest, the last a close 31-28 victory in 2012.

In SEC play in 2017, Auburn hosts Alabama, Georgia, Mississippi State, and Ole Miss and travels to Arkansas, LSU, Missouri, and Texas A&M.
